The Growing Need for AI Security

As businesses increasingly integrate AI tools like Microsoft 365 Copilot into daily workflows, concerns about data exposure, compliance risks, and unauthorized access have surged. Copilot, which leverages large language models (LLMs) to assist with tasks like email drafting, document summarization, and data analysis, requires access to vast amounts of sensitive corporate data. Without proper safeguards, this could inadvertently expose confidential information or violate regulatory requirements.

How Varonis Enhances Microsoft 365 Copilot Security

Varonis brings its expertise in data governance and threat detection to Microsoft 365 Copilot deployments. Key features of this partnership include:

  • Data Classification and Access Control: Varonis identifies and classifies sensitive data across Microsoft 365, ensuring Copilot only accesses information that users are authorized to view.
  • Real-Time Threat Detection: The platform monitors for unusual data access patterns, flagging potential security risks before they escalate.
  • Automated Compliance Reporting: Organizations can generate audit trails to demonstrate compliance with regulations like GDPR, HIPAA, and CCPA.
  • Least Privilege Enforcement: Varonis ensures Copilot operates under the principle of least privilege, limiting access to only what’s necessary for its functions.

Challenges and Considerations

While the partnership is a significant step forward, organizations must still navigate several challenges:

  • Implementation Complexity: Deploying Varonis alongside Copilot may require additional IT resources and training.
  • Balancing Security and Usability: Overly restrictive policies could hinder Copilot’s effectiveness. Finding the right balance is crucial.
  • Evolving Threat Landscape: As AI tools evolve, so do attack vectors. Continuous updates and vigilance are essential.
